The ideal time for furnace replacement is late summer or early fall, before the cold Michigan winters demand heavy use. For air conditioner replacement, aim for early spring before the humid summer heat arrives. Scheduling during these off-peak seasons often provides more installer availability and can sometimes lead to promotional pricing, ensuring your system is ready for Ann Arbor's extreme seasonal shifts.
For a full system replacement (furnace and air conditioner) in a typical Ann Arbor home, homeowners can expect a range of $8,000 to $15,000+, depending on system size, efficiency, and home complexity. Michigan's climate necessitates robust, high-efficiency equipment (like 95%+ AFUE furnaces) to manage both frigid winters and humid summers, which influences cost. Yes, always verify your contractor is licensed through the State of Michigan (requires a Mechanical Contractor's license). For rebates, check DTE Energy's and Consumers Energy's current programs for high-efficiency furnace, heat pump, and air conditioner installations, which can offer significant savings. Additionally, the federal tax credits for qualified energy-efficient home improvements can apply to many HVAC upgrades in our region.
Prioritize local, established companies with verifiable Michigan licenses and proper insurance. Look for NATE-certified technicians, which indicates advanced training. Check reviews specific to their service in Ann Arbor's older homes, which often present unique ductwork and insulation challenges. A trustworthy contractor will perform a detailed Manual J load calculation to correctly size your system for your specific home, not just match the old unit's size.
A frequent issue in our cold climate is a dirty or clogged furnace filter, which severely restricts airflow and causes the system to overheat and shut down prematurely. Homeowners should check and replace 1-inch filters monthly during heavy winter use. Another common culprit is blocked or leaking ductwork in unconditioned spaces like attics or crawl spaces, leading to significant heat loss before it reaches your living areas.
